when prices are increasing, which inventory method will produce the highest cost of goods sold?
a. FIFO b. LIFO c. Weighted-average cost d. Not able to determine

Answers

When prices are increasing, the inventory method that will produce the highest cost of goods sold is LIFO (Last-In-First-Out). So, the correct answer is  b. LIFO

This is because under LIFO, the most recently purchased (and therefore more expensive) inventory items are assumed to be sold first, resulting in higher costs of goods sold.

FIFO (First-In-First-Out) assumes that the oldest inventory items are sold first, which results in lower costs of goods sold during times of rising prices. Weighted-average cost is a method of averaging the cost of all inventory items, which may not necessarily reflect the actual cost of goods sold during periods of increasing prices.

Therefore, the answer to the question is option b, LIFO. It should be noted that inventory valuation methods have different advantages and disadvantages, and the selection of the method depends on various factors such as the nature of the business and the economic environment.

Which of the following acts required management to bargain with labor unions in good faith?
a. Taft-Hartley
b. Wagner Act
c. Landrum-Griffin Act
d. Sherman Act
e. Union Shop Act

Answers

The Wagner Act required management to bargain with labor unions in good faith.


The Wagner Act (also known as the National Labor Relations Act) is the correct answer. This act required management to bargain with labor unions in good faith. The Wagner Act was passed in 1935 and aimed to protect the rights of employees and employers and encourage collective bargaining.

Under the Wagner Act, employers are obligated to engage in collective bargaining with labor unions that represent their employees. This means that both parties, management, and the labor union, must come to the bargaining table and negotiate in good faith to reach agreements on various terms and conditions of employment, such as wages, working hours, and benefits.

The act established the National Labor Relations Board (NLRB) to oversee and enforce labor relations laws. The NLRB ensures that both management and unions adhere to the principles of good faith bargaining, preventing unfair labor practices and promoting a fair and balanced negotiating process.

products that are produced and/or marketed by many different companies and that generally difficult prove to differentiate are best described as

Answers

Products that are produced and/or marketed by many different companies and are generally difficult to differentiate are best described as commodities.

Commodities are goods or services that are interchangeable with other goods or services of the same type and have little or no variation in quality. Examples of commodities include agricultural products such as wheat and corn, as well as raw materials such as oil and metals.

In the context of marketing, commodities are often difficult to differentiate because they lack unique features or characteristics that distinguish them from their competitors. This can make it challenging for companies to create a competitive advantage based on product features or quality alone.

As a result, companies that produce or market commodities often focus on price as a key differentiator. By offering lower prices than their competitors, they can attract customers and gain market share. Other strategies for competing in a commodity market may include improving efficiency, reducing production costs, or developing stronger distribution channels.

Overall, the term "commodity" is used to describe products that are interchangeable with other products of the same type, and that are difficult to differentiate based on unique features or characteristics.

Which of the following fund types is present in every general-purpose government? A) Permanent B) General C) Special revenue. D) Capital projects.

Answers

The fund type that is present in every general-purpose government is B) General. General funds are essential in government financial operations, as they are used to account for and report financial resources not assigned to other specific funds.

General funds encompasses the general activities of the government, including public safety, administration, public works, and other day-to-day operations.

In contrast, the other fund types serve more specific purposes:

A) Permanent funds are used to account for resources that are legally restricted, where only the investment earnings can be expended for specific purposes, but the principal amount remains intact.

C) Special revenue funds are designated for revenue sources that have legal restrictions or are committed for specific purposes other than debt service or capital projects. Examples include grants and certain taxes assigned to particular projects or programs.

D) Capital projects funds are established to account for financial resources used for the acquisition or construction of major capital facilities, excluding those financed by proprietary funds or trust funds.

In summary, the General fund is present in every general-purpose government as it supports a wide range of essential governmental functions and services.

Which of the following is true of the Dodd-Frank Act passed by the U.S. Congress in 2010?
Select one:
a. It encourages whistleblowers to provide information about corporate misconduct through monetary rewards.
b. It is an act that rewards organizations that follow high standards of business ethics.
c. It protects the rights of foreign businesses operating in the United States.
d. It punishes business organizations that are found to be involved in unethical practices.
e. It provides monetary rewards to those organizations that take action against employees involved in professional misconduct.

Answers

Out of the given options, the statement which is true about  the Dodd-Frank Act passed by the U.S. Congress in 2010 is  (a) It encourages whistleblowers to provide information about corporate misconduct through monetary rewards. So, the correct answer is (a).

The Dodd-Frank Wall Street Reform and Consumer Protection Act, commonly known as the Dodd-Frank Act, was passed by the U.S. Congress in 2010 in response to the financial crisis of 2008. The act aimed to regulate financial markets and protect consumers from abusive financial practices.

One of the key provisions of the act is the whistleblower program that encourages individuals to report corporate fraud or misconduct. The program provides monetary rewards to whistleblowers who provide original information leading to successful enforcement actions resulting in sanctions of $1 million or more.

The act also provides protection against retaliation for whistleblowers who report wrongdoing. The Dodd-Frank Act has been instrumental in bringing to light many cases of corporate fraud and misconduct, and the whistleblower program has been a significant contributor to this effort.
